Schema representation is completely decoupled from the Doctrine ORM.
You can also use it in any other project to implement database migrations
or for SQL schema generation for any metadata model that your
application has. You can easily generate a Schema, as a simple
example shows:

use Doctrine\DBAL\Schema\Column;
use Doctrine\DBAL\Schema\ForeignKeyConstraint;
use Doctrine\DBAL\Schema\ForeignKeyConstraint\ReferentialAction;
use Doctrine\DBAL\Schema\Index;
use Doctrine\DBAL\Schema\Index\IndexType;
use Doctrine\DBAL\Schema\PrimaryKeyConstraint;
use Doctrine\DBAL\Schema\Schema;
use Doctrine\DBAL\Schema\Table;

$user = Table::editor()
->setUnquotedName('user')
->addColumn(
Column::editor()
->setUnquotedName('id')
->setTypeName('integer')
->setUnsigned(true)
->create()
)
->addColumn(
Column::editor()
->setUnquotedName('username')
->setTypeName('string')
->setLength(32)
->create()
)
->addPrimaryKeyConstraint(
PrimaryKeyConstraint::editor()
->setUnquotedColumnNames('id')
->create()
)
->addIndex(
Index::editor()
->setUnquotedName('idx_username')
->setUnquotedColumnNames('username')
->setType(IndexType::UNIQUE)
->create()
)
->setComment('User table')
->create();

$post = Table::editor()
->setUnquotedName('post')
->addColumn(
Column::editor()
->setUnquotedName('id')
->setTypeName('integer')
->create()
)
->addColumn(
Column::editor()
->setUnquotedName('user_id')
->setTypeName('integer')
->create()
)
->addForeignKeyConstraint(
ForeignKeyConstraint::editor()
->setUnquotedName('fk_user_id')
->setUnquotedReferencingColumnNames('user_id')
->setUnquotedReferencedTableName('user')
->setUnquotedReferencedColumnNames('id')
->setOnUpdateAction(ReferentialAction::CASCADE)
->create()
)
->create();

$schema = new Schema([$user, $post]);
$schema->createSequence('my_table_seq');

$createSQL = $schema->toSql($myPlatform); // get queries to create this schema
$dropSQL = $schema->toDropSql($myPlatform); // get queries to drop this schema
